02:04Salut French football fans, it's been two weeks since the last Ligue 1 show and a lot has happened, so let's get up to speed.
02:11Now, when it comes to taking your club to the next level, this comes as a statement.
02:15Stade Rennais have opened their new training centre, Puyverdeur or Puyverdeur, and they gave their special fans a look inside.
02:22Take a look at this and just imagine yourself playing there as a pro.
02:27Desiree Dure came through the ranks at Rennes, and since his transfer last summer has become a fan favourite at PSG.
02:33His decisive penalty in the victory over Liverpool saw him called up to the senior France squad for the very first time.
02:47It's an important step for one of our strongest attackers in our Ligue 1, and we can't wait to see what Desiree goes on to achieve.
02:54LOSC star Eden Zagrova has been out for the past few games, but a return to action is close for the electrifying winger.
03:00He's back on the grass and had an unexpected training ground link up with Lille President Olivier Leton.
03:05He will be desperate to see the Kosoven return to the matchday squad as LOSC returned to face RC Lons on Sunday night.
03:19During the international break, Toulouse FC celebrated their 88th birthday.
03:26Now, it's not necessarily the biggest milestone, but when the Occitan cross can be turned so easily into the number 88, you can see why the club painted the town purple.
03:34The classic between PSG and Marseille has arguably been the fiercest rivalry in France for more than 30 years, but this season we've seen the most moving collaboration between rival fans.
03:47Back in October, Melvin PSG and Romain Marseille decided to walk the 800km between Paris and Marseille ahead of the first classic of this current campaign to raise money for the League Against Cancer, a charity supporting children suffering with the disease.
04:02They arrived at the Velodrome back in the autumn as heroes and decided to complete the reverse journey ahead of their team's clash in the capital in the middle of March.
04:11These guys are so inspirational and whilst there is rivalry on the pitch, coming together for a common cause can be so powerful.

05:02While Marseille is known as the fierce beating heart of the Côte d'Azur, just two hours up the coastline is a town known for more of its relaxed vibe.
05:20And while this area has always been known for its riches off the pitch, it's what OGCN did on the pitch in the 70s that gave them the nickname the Billionaires of the Coastline.
05:28Welcome to Nice.
05:34Gymnase Club de Nice was founded in 1904 as a multi-sports organization.
05:39They would reach the top flight of French football in 1946 before starting a decade of glory in the 50s.
05:47Merci.
05:48Now, while Nice is very much part of the south of France, its origins began as a city in Italy.
05:57And because of that, there is a unique fusion between the cultures of Italians and the French that make Nice culture so special.
06:04Nice is all about taking the simple things in life and elevating them to their max.
